We are going camping, but here is the problem: because of the threat of bears, everyone must carry their food on one end of a pole and the rest of your supplies on the other end of the pole so that if bears attack we can leave the food items and quickly get away with the rest of the supplies. You have m1=41kg of supplies on the end of the pole and m2=10kg of food items on the other end of the pole. The pole itself has a mass m3=8kg and it is L=7 meters long. How far from the supplies end of the pole should you hold the pole so that it balances? Assume you are holding the pole parallel to the ground. (Question identifier: 9154)
